Table 1.
Body weight, absolute and normalized weights of the quadriceps femoris, biceps femoris, gastrocnemius, tibialis anteriorandextensor digitorum longus muscles of 12 week-old, male BALB/c and Compact, mice (n= 4-8). Total protein amount and glycogen content of the TA muscle determined by spectrophotometry in BALB/c and Compactmice (n=4-6).
Item | BALB/c | Compact | P value |
---|---|---|---|
Bw (g) | 25.0±0.58 | 47.3±0.76 | <0.001 |
Muscle weights | |||
QF (mg) | 206±6.33 | 470±12.19 | <0.001 |
BF (mg) | 167±7.23 | 420±13.83 | <0.001 |
Gastro (mg) | 140±3.82 | 352±7.42 | <0.001 |
TA (mg) | 45.3±0.73 | 114±1.48 | <0.001 |
EDL (mg) | 10.0±0.65 | 23.5±0.35 | <0.001 |
Muscle weights/bw | |||
QF/bw (mg/g) | 8.0±0.12 | 10.0±0.20 | <0.001 |
BF/bw (mg/g) | 6.5±0.12 | 8.5±0.37 | |
Gastro/bw (mg/g) | 5.5±0.11 | 7.4±0.12 | <0.001 |
TA/bw (mg/g) | 1.77±0.03 | 2.40±0.04 | <0.001 |
EDL/bw (mg/g) | 0.39±0.02 | 0.51±0.01 | <0.01 |
Total protein amount in TA (mg) | 9.2±0.42 | 18.9±0.38 | <0.001 |
Total glycogen content in TA (mg) | 0.23±0.04 | 0.44±0.02 | <0.01 |
Bw, body weight; QF, M. quadriceps femoris; BF, M. biceps femoris; Gastro, M. gastrocnemius; TA, M. tibialis anterior; EDL, M. extensor digitorum longus. Values are mean ± SEM.
